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19409542981 0952656 3683
552958 0095744 374
552958 0095744 374
6032 839778 814223 7342 76144781043
All about undefined
Interested in learning more?
552958 0095744 374
6032 839778 814223 7342 76144781043
See more
925 59962 28138216840
5737 316 65135
See more
94299024 845183317 35848218
7961399061 72 62 8863039
See more